阿里云5Mbps带宽能支持多少人同时访问网站,取决于多个因素,包括:
- 网页大小(页面平均体积)
- 用户行为(访问频率、停留时间等)
- 内容类型(静态资源、动态内容、图片/视频等)
- 是否启用压缩和CDN提速
- 并发请求的数量
一、理论计算
带宽单位换算:
5 Mbps = 5兆比特每秒 = 625 KB/s(因为 1 Byte = 8 bits,所以 5 × 1024 ÷ 8 ≈ 625 KB/s)
假设每个网页的平均大小为 100KB(经过压缩优化后的静态页面,含少量图片):
- 每秒可服务请求数:
625 KB/s ÷ 100 KB/请求 ≈ 6.25 个完整页面/秒
也就是说,在理想情况下,每秒最多支持约 6个用户同时完成页面加载。
但注意:“同时访问” ≠ “同时加载完成”,真实场景中用户是陆续访问的。
二、实际估算(典型场景)
场景1:企业官网 / 博客类(轻量级)
-
页面大小:80–120KB(HTML + CSS + JS + 小图)
-
用户行为:低频访问,每次访问1个页面为主
-
并发用户数估算:
- 若每个用户每分钟访问1次页面,每次消耗100KB:
- 每秒流量需求 = (用户数 × 100KB)/ 60
- 设总带宽为625KB/s,则:
- 最大支持用户数 ≈ (625 × 60) / 100 ≈ 375 用户/分钟活跃
- 即:大约可支持 几十人到百人级别并发浏览,不会明显卡顿
- 若每个用户每分钟访问1次页面,每次消耗100KB:
✅ 实际体验:若使用CDN缓存静态资源,90%请求由CDN响应,源站压力极小,可支持上千人访问。
场景2:含较多图片的网站
- 页面大小:500KB–1MB
- 则每秒仅能服务 1–2 个完整页面
- 同时加载的用户超过5人就可能出现延迟
场景3:动态应用或API服务
- 数据小(如每次请求10KB),但频繁交互
- 可支持更高并发(数百甚至上千连接),但受服务器性能限制更大
三、影响因素总结
| 因素 | 影响 |
|---|---|
| CDN 提速 | 极大减少源站带宽压力,提升并发能力 |
| 页面优化 | 压缩、懒加载、小图节能显著提升承载量 |
| 静态 vs 动态 | 静态内容更适合高并发 |
| 突发流量 | 短时间内大量访问可能导致带宽打满 |
四、结论(建议)
✅ 在合理优化 + 使用CDN 的前提下,5Mbps带宽可以支持:
- 日常访问:几百到上千日活用户
- 同时在线:数十人同时浏览不卡顿
- 瞬时并发:5–10人同时加载大页面可能接近极限
❌ 如果不做优化、无CDN、页面臃肿(>1MB),则 几个用户同时访问就会卡顿
✅ 建议优化措施:
- 开通 阿里云CDN 缓存静态资源
- 启用 Gzip/Brotli 压缩
- 图片使用 WebP 格式并压缩
- 使用浏览器缓存(Cache-Control)
- 考虑升级带宽至10–20Mbps应对高峰
如有具体网站类型(如电商、博客、API接口),可提供更精确评估。
云计算导航